We calculate your bill by multiplying the amount of electricity you use (measured in kilowatt-hours) by the price of electricity (charge per kilowatt-hour). There is also a fixed monthly customer charge and other adjustments. H-HEAP (Hawaii Home Energy Assistance Program) is a federal program that provides heating and/or cooling assistance to needy households by assisting with a one-time payment toward their electric or gas bill. Hawaiian. electric, Dec 11, 2023 · During World War II, electric power use climbed with the military presence and a growing population which placed a demand on Hawaiian Electric to expand its production. Construction of a new building to house what would become Waiau Units 3 and 4 began in mid-1945. Unit 3 went into service in 1947 followed by Unit 4 in 1950. , Hawaii Island Outage Map.
